  1. The frantic family and friends of missing Australian backpacker Britt Lapthorne are appealing for help to trace her.



    Britt...family and friends frantic

    Anorak picked up on the story of the 21-year-old Melbourne woman who has been missing since September 18 after she visited a night club in Dubrovnik, Croatia, and seems to be among the first of the UK media to do so.

    Britt, above, had been staying at a backpacker hostel and police failed to react quickly to a fellow backpacker's anxious inquiries about her the following day. It was several days before her family were informed and her brother, Darren, and father, Dale, are now in Croatia and urging police to do more. Britt was last seen in the Fuego nightclub in the city.

    Croatian police say the son of the owner of the Dubrovnik hostel where Britt was staying was released after questioning but was not a formal suspect. Father Dale and brother Darren have now had to endure reports of the allegations their family member was known to be promiscuous.

    Britt's home city newspaper The Age today reported:

    "The hostel manager detained by police over the disappearance of Melbourne backpacker Britt Lapthorne has broken his silence - and dealt another body blow to her devastated family.

    "In a bizarre, exclusive interview with Croatian newspaper Jutarnji List, the hostel owners' son Ivica Perkovic said he knew Britt only superficially but said he was aware of the many places in Bosnia she had travelled in the weeks before and that he had been told she was "open, maybe too open and promiscuous".
